NVIDIA DGX Cloud is a cloud-based platform that offers enterprises access to powerful DGX systems, specifically crafted for AI and deep learning workloads. To help document DGX Cloud, we're seeking an experienced technical writer with passion and drive, technical proficiency, and excellent writing and editing skills.
We’re seeking a candidate who can quickly form good working relationships with developers and work cross-functionally to produce great documentation that simplifies, explains, and empowers our users! This includes a mix of writing from scratch and revising draft documents supplied by developers.
Responsibilities : Writing documentation about new software features and updating existing documents such as programming guides and application programming interface (API) references
Researching, scoping and managing documentation projects
Gathering, editing, and publishing subject-specific knowledge from subject matter experts and developers
Supporting development teams and delivering high-quality technical content within a fast-paced software release schedule
Contributing to internal templates and standards to build clear and reusable content
Driving the technical review process
Possibly also preparing illustrations, diagrams, and charts
Requirements : Experience working as a technical writer on different types of documentation, particularly API references, developer guides, and user manuals
5+ years of experience writing technical documentation
Ability to run sophisticated software using Linux and Docker
A propensity for thinking like a developer and writing the documentation they need
A talent for identifying updates and changes that will impact users and documentation
The flexibility to find whatever method works best to get close to subject matter experts and learn what they know
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ience
Preferred Qualifications : Authoring experience with Sphinx and reStructuredText
Deep understanding of source control tools (such as Perforce and GitLab) and experience using issue trackers such as JIRA to track project tasks
Experience documenting complex data center-based services and platforms
Understanding of Deep Learning, neural networks, software frameworks for machine intelligence, and system virtualization
Software engineering experience
